Yes. The 40-yard dash times are very familiar to sports fans these days because of the NFL and college football. So people have a really good idea about the fastest receivers and backs breaking 4.4 seconds, and the huge linemen running low 5s. And if you ask these fans what they would run, a good chunk would say high 4s, and nearly all of the rest would say they can do under 6 seconds. But it's just not true. It's amazing just how good the best are, and then how our human brains think we can't be that much worst than the worst of the professional athletes, but we are SO MUCH WORSE lol
